Boxing superstar Anthony Joshua is lucky to be alive after surviving a deadly car crash in Nigeria that left two people dead — just days after his high-profile victory over Jake Paul.
According to reports, the 36-year-old champion was riding in the backseat of a Lexus SUV when a tire suddenly burst on a highway in Ogun State early Monday morning. Police say the driver lost control and slammed into a parked vehicle, killing two passengers instantly.
Eyewitnesses told local outlet Punch that Joshua’s security team had been following in another car. One of the witnesses said, “There were two vehicles traveling together — the people in Joshua’s car were not so lucky. The person in the passenger seat and the one beside Joshua died on the spot.”
Photos from the scene show a shirtless Joshua looking dazed but conscious inside the wrecked car, surrounded by glass and debris. Nigerian media confirmed he suffered only minor injuries and was taken to a nearby hospital for evaluation.
Promoter Eddie Hearn told The Daily Mail, “We are trying to contact Anthony and in the meantime we don’t want to speculate on how he is, but thankfully he appears OK from what I’ve seen in the images. We’ll update everyone as soon as we know more.”
The tragic crash comes less than two weeks after Joshua’s explosive Dec. 19 win against Jake Paul in Miami — a fight that saw him break Paul’s jaw and score a sixth-round knockout. The bout marked Joshua’s first victory since 2024, while Paul took his second career loss. Both fighters reportedly earned a staggering $92 million each.
Joshua, a former two-time unified heavyweight world champion and Olympic gold medalist, has deep roots in Nigeria — both his parents were born there. The accident occurred while he was visiting family following his massive pay-per-view triumph.
As fans express relief over his survival, tributes are pouring in for the two victims who lost their lives in the devastating crash.
